Nanning High-level Talents Identification Standard

Nanning high-level talent identification standards are as follows:

I. Class A talents

1, Nobel Prize winner (physics, chemistry, physiology or medicine, literature, economics);

2. Wolff Prize winners and Fields Prize winners;

3. Pritzker Prize winner;

4. Turing Prize winner;

5. Winner of the highest national science and technology award;

6, China, the United States, Russia, Britain, Germany, France, Australia and other countries in the field of science and technology.

Second, class B talents.

1, project leader of national science and technology support plan;

2. Moderator of major research projects of the National Natural Science Foundation;

3. Chief expert of major projects of the National Social Science Fund;

4. Winner of National Science Fund for Distinguished Young Scholars;

5. distinguished professor, the innovation team leader of the "Changjiang Scholars and Innovation Team Development Plan" of the Ministry of Education;

6. Candidates for the "Hundred Talents Program" of China Academy of Sciences;

Third, class C talents.

1, high-level talents training candidates for the National Million Intellectual Property Talents Project 100;

2. National patent information teachers;

3. The first person in charge of the outstanding achievements project of the National Social Science Fund;

4. Vice Chairman of the National Professional Standardization Technical Committee.

5. Leaders of national key disciplines in institutions of higher learning.

6. Director of provincial key laboratories, engineering laboratories, engineering technology research centers, engineering research centers and enterprise technology centers;

7, Guangxi colleges and universities to introduce overseas high-level talents "Hundred Talents Program" candidates;

8. Leading talents in Guangxi medical high-level talent training program.

Fourth, D talents.

1. In recent five years, he has held middle-level and above positions in large enterprises inside and outside the region. At present, in key industries such as biomedicine, electronic information, advanced equipment manufacturing, modern high-end service enterprises such as strategic emerging industries and finance, major project enterprises, and traditional industrial enterprises with advanced technology upgrading, they are senior management talents with intermediate or above positions;

2. Outstanding entrepreneurs of industrial enterprises who have won awards from governments at or above the municipal level in recent 5 years.

Measures for the implementation of high-level talent awards in Nanning Economic and Technological Development Zone Article 3 The high-level talents mentioned in these Measures are divided into the following categories:

(1) Nanning talents: High-level talents (excluding literary and artistic talents) who conform to the Measures for the Identification of High-level Talents in Nanning (see Annex for details), have been issued a Nanning talent card with the approval of the Leading Group for Talent Work of the Municipal Party Committee, and have been introduced to work or serve in the employing units under their jurisdiction.

(2) There is a shortage of high-level talents in the Economic Development Zone: full-time doctoral (master's) students who have obtained corresponding degrees in construction, planning, finance, logistics, biomedicine, light food, high-end equipment manufacturing, and airport high-tech introduced (employed) by directly under the authority institutions in the Economic Development Zone (subject to the annual recruitment announcement issued by the Economic Development Zone Management Committee).

(3) Other talents in urgent need.
